Vintage Charms: Things You Need To Consider Before Buying

Today, you can find many decorative products that can be used in jewelry making and crafting. But there are some which are more fun to work with. Vintage charms which can be used to create charm bracelets and other unique pieces of jewelry are small decorations that can be found in many shapes such as flowers, hearts, musical instruments and other objects and figures. Charms allow for individualization and this is the reason they are very popular and used in many types of jewelry and crafting projects. Charms do not serve functionality as they are more about appearance. They are a form of embellishment and they can make an ordinary piece of jewelry look really stunning.

Charms date back to the early days of human existence and at that time, they depicted elements such as rocks, bones and sticks. They were made out of natural elements chosen for their distinctiveness. Over the years, jewelry creation became more prevalent and this give rise to more artisans who started crafting charms more carefully using a variety of different materials to adorn items of jewelry such as bracelets and necklaces.

Charm bracelets were very popular in the 1950s and charm bracelets were widely worn by teenagers. Teenage girls would collect charms over years which would symbolize their accomplishments, pursuits and interests. They are popular even today.

You will find a wealth of choices if you are looking for vintage charms in wholesale lots for your next crafting project. Vintage charms are a collector's dream and it is not surprising to see that vintage charms carry a much higher price tag than ordinary charms being created today. But, you can still save money on vintage charms if you buy charms in bulk.

If you have discovered vintage charms for your personal collection or to include them in your jewelry creations, then given below some things that you need to consider.

Take your time to choose

Vintage charms are widely available and they can be purchased from numerous online stores. When you have discovered a wholesale lot, do not buy instantly because you may get a better price and better quality in the next online store. Take your time to browse through the listings of wholesale vintage charms in different stores before you settle on one lot. Moreover, you must wait for few days or weeks before you buy. This is because when new stocks arrive, they usually are more expensive. As time passes and as more stocks arrive, online sellers reduce the price on old stock which helps you buy at discounted prices.

When looking around, search for charms which are more in demand or are scarce.

Choose based on themes

Before you buy vintage charms, it is a good idea to have a theme in mind. This will ensure that you do not buy a random lot of charms which will not work together or will not add to the overall appeal of the finished jewelry piece.

Choose themes which can relate to an individual's life story, profession, vacation and other remembrances. Zodiac charms are also very popular. Some of the other themes you can consider include money and finance, mechanical charms, charms representing different eras such as 1940s, 1950s, 1960s, coins from different countries, ingots, food and cooking and so on. Themed charms can help create attractive and stunning jewelry pieces.

Know if the charm is really rare or vintage

You can only know if the charms you are choosing are rare and vintage if you know the market well. When you browse online, you will see many listings that say rare charms. But are they really rare? In many cases, they are not. You may check out the seller's feedback to determine if their claim is genuine. Just know that what you see online may not always be true so having a good knowledge of the market can really help make the right choice.
